My website is not appearing on Google search results

 

Bookmark and Share

Do you expect to see your site in the regular results or paid ads, or both, in the search engine results page? The two areas are very different in terms of how your website is displayed (or not) on Google.


Regular results are product of Google visiting and examining sites for suitability against a keyword. The process of making a website more suitable for visits from a search engine against keywords is known as Search Engine Optimisation (SEO). The aim of Google is to provide the most relevant information possible for its users searching for a subject via keywords. So, the aim of SEO is to make a website as relevant as possible for a desirable keyword search.
With only very small amount of places available on the first results page, it is often a challenge to appear in the regular results, especially where the keyword you wish to appear for is commercial in nature. Another contributing difficulty is the secretive nature of the search engine’s requirements to rank websites against keywords.
Finally, it is possible that the address of your website may be prevented from appearing, either permanently or temporarily, in Google. This can sometimes happen with new URL’s, or where the search engine finds unsuitable content at that address.

Paid Ads or Sponsored Links are small text advertisements that usually cost an advertiser when a click is made on the ad. This process is called Pay Per Click (PPC). Google’s brand of PPC is known as Adwords. The advertiser chooses the keywords (searches) they want to appear under and a bid an amount they are prepared to pay per click. This amount, along with other factors such as relevancy and the amount willing to spend per day, determine how visible an ad is.
As with SEO, if a keyword is commercial in nature, it will cost an advertiser more to compete against the competition to get into the most visible positions to attract clicks. In some cases you ad may rarely appear out of the many searches performed on Google, giving the impression it is not showing at all. Another reason your ad may not appear is if your ad has been suspended due to inappropriate ad text or landing page, keywords that do not have any history of searches, and many more reasons. Tools within Adwords can identify why an ad is not appearing.
